As Jonah Heim squeezed the final strike of the 2023 postseason and Josh Sborz spiked his mitt on the mound to celebrate the Texas Rangers’ first World Series title, a thought crossed my mind: How will this change the franchise rankings?

See, the Wild-Card Era (1995 to present) franchise rankings are not a creation of my fallible mind. They are borne from a tested, trusted, completely objective, never-been-questioned, all-math, no-bias formula borrowed from football writer Bob Sturm and tweaked to fit baseball’s postseason structure.

Winning the World Series (WS): 9 points
Losing in the World Series (WSL): 6 points
Losing in the Championship Series (CS): 3 points
Losing in Division Series (DS): 2 points
Losing in Wild Card (WC): 1 point

As of last year, the scoring system also incentivizes division titles (+1 point) and penalizes prolonged losing cycles, docking teams (-1 point) each time they lose at least 90 games in consecutive seasons.

Tally the point totals for the past 29 seasons, from 1995 to 2023, and the result is the franchise rankings as listed below — along with each team’s point totals from the past decade, and average points per season. Tiebreakers are World Series wins, then World Series losses, then Championship Series appearances, then Division Series appearances, then division titles.

Houston has reached the ALCS in seven consecutive seasons, played in four World Series and twice — including 2023 — fallen one win short. They are tied with the Dodgers for most points in the past decade; Houston holds the tiebreaker. They’d be in the top five in this year’s franchise rankings if not for the three points deducted for 90-loss seasons in the early 2010s. For now, they’re well clear of the Giants and Guardians and nipping at the heels of the Red Sox. In 2024, the Astros return almost the same lineup as last season, but with an offensive upgrade at catcher in Yainer Díaz. They’ll have Justin Verlander back in the rotation, once healthy. And they have two top-end closers in Josh Hader and Ryan Pressly.

Hibernian and Socceroos winger Martin Boyle has returned from hospital after being taken off on a stretcher during last night’s Scottish Cup defeat to Rangers.

The 30-year-old Australia international is said to be in a ‘stable’ condition after appearing to land awkwardly in an accidental collision with Rangers defender John Souttar during a 2-0 defeat for the Easter Road side.

Manager Nick Montgomery, whose team finished the match with nine men following the dismissals of Jordan Obita and Nathan Moriah-Welsh, planned to contact the experienced wide man to monitor his condition.

“I just got the message that Martin is stable and that is the most important thing,” the 42-year-old Englishman said immediately after the match.

“He hit his head, probably a mild concussion, a sore neck and you have to worry about that.

Martin Boyle (right) is in a stable condition after suffering a serious head injury on Sunday evening

“I’m going to call him and hopefully get an update.

‘Football is just a game and although Martin is an important player for us, he is also human.

‘Fingers crossed he makes a quick recovery as he was in some pain.’

Hibs confirmed on Monday morning that routine tests had come back clear.

“Hibernian FC can confirm that Martin Boyle has returned from hospital accompanied by his wife and children,” the club said.

#The winger went straight to Edinburgh Royal Infirmary after the first-half clash against Rangers and underwent a thorough medical examination to understand the severity of the injury.

‘Thankfully the tests were all clear and revealed that Martin has a concussion. He will now rest at home and follow concussion protocol.

‘The club would like to thank the staff at Edinburgh Royal Infirmary, together with the stadium ambulance crew, and the medical departments of Hibernian FC and Rangers for the treatment they provided to Martin.’

The eight group winners from this season's Europa League automatically qualify for the last sixteen.

The runners-up will face the eight teams who finished third in their respective Champions League group in a two-legged play-off round.

The winners of the play-off matches will be in the hat for the last sixteen together with the Europa League group champions.

Jammu News: Pakistan Rangers on Wednesday violated the bilateral ceasefire agreement when they resorted to unprovoked firing at a Border Security Force (BSF) post along the international border in the Jammu region. According to defense officials, BSF troops gave a befitting response to the cross-border firing that started around 5.50 pm and lasted for over 20 minutes.

“BSF personnel manning the Makwal border post retaliated befittingly for the firing from across the border, with the exchange lasting over 20 minutes starting at 5:50 p.m.,” they said, adding that there were no casualties or damage to the Indian side were inflicted by the Pakistani fire.

According to officials, the situation is being monitored by a senior officer and security personnel deployed along the international border have been asked to remain alert.

Notably, the ceasefire violation comes ahead of Prime Minister Narendra Modi's visit to the erstwhile state. Prime Minister Modi will visit the Union Territory on February 20 and will also hold a public meeting in Jammu during his visit.

Last year, on the intervening night of November 8-9, a BSF jawan was killed when Pakistan Rangers fired in the Ramgarh sector of Samba district – the first death on this side since February 25, 2021, when a renewed ceasefire the fire was agreed upon by the two countries.

Earlier on October 26, two BSF personnel and a woman were injured in cross-border firing in Arnia sector of Jammu, while another BSF jawan was injured in a similar incident on October 17.

Prince Harry was warned about ‘vicious’ rapes and human rights abuses allegedly committed by rangers employed by a charity months before he was promoted to its board of directors, it is reported.

The Duke of Sussex was sent shocking testimony of crimes against Baka tribes people in the Republic of Congo while serving as president of African Parks, a conservation charity based in South Africa.

The royal was asked by Survival International, which fights for the rights of indigenous peoples, to use his ‘influence and position to stop these abuses being committed’ in a letter sent to both him and Meghan Markle in May last year.

Harry responded to say he had ‘escalated’ the concerns raised by Survival International to the CEO and chairman of African Parks, claiming they would be the ‘appropriate people to handle next steps’.

Since then he has been promoted to its governing board of directors – a move that may have been taken by the Duke in a bid to address the problem himself given his previous role of President was largely ceremonial.

However, it has also sparked outrage from Survival International and prompted calls for him to quit in support of the alleged victims of rapes, torture and beatings.

Fiore Longo, campaign director at Survival International, claimed her charity sent the Duke a letter outlining the horrific allegations on May 31, 2023, months before he joined the African Parks board of directors.

The claims, which were also reported by The Mail on Sunday, included allegations of park rangers raping a young mother while she held her two-month-old baby, and another sex attack on an 18-year-old boy.

She told Newsweek: ‘The level of atrocities we were documenting was such that we decided to approach Prince Harry directly and we wrote a letter at the end of May.

‘He [Harry] replied just right after on 12 June telling us that he will escalate this to the CEO of African Parks, who then contacted us basically asking us to do his job, asking us for more details.’

In the letter sent to the Duke, which has been seen by MailOnline, Survival International said they chose to alert him because of his role as president of African Parks and his ‘shared commitment to oppose racism and injustice’.

The allegations, which also include beatings and torture by some guards employed by African Parks, centre on the treatment of the Baka, an indigenous group of hunter-gatherers who historically used the area that is now the Odzala-Kokoua National Park in the Republic of Congo for food.

The letter, which was penned by Ms Longo, includes accusations of rangers evicting the Baka from their land ‘forcing them into starvation’ and torturing those who tried to return.

It also includes specific accusations of rape and abuse, such as men having ‘scalding hot wax’ poured on their backs and having their heads held underwater.

Harry was also allegedly sent a video recording of a man from the indigenous group talking about how he had been treated by African Parks rangers.

The Baka live in Odzala-Kokoua National Park in the Republic of Congo, which has been managed by African Parks since 2010 – when it signed a 25-year deal with the government. 

The charity is funded by the EU, the US government and wealthy philanthropists, including a Swiss billionaire who is part of the consortium which owns Chelsea Football Club. It has also received British aid for other areas of Africa.

Ms Pearce says that similar suffering, deprivation and destruction of traditional communities is being caused by other conservation bodies across Africa and Asia.

Survival International wrote in its letter to Prince Harry last May about ‘violent intimidation and torture’ that had taken place, including the rape of a young mother by a guard.

The man was dismissed, jailed and ordered to pay his victim about £1,300 in compensation. She claims she has only received about £500.

The MoS has also found first-hand testimonies of atrocities inflicted on the Baka, an indigenous people once known as pygmies, to stop them entering forests where they have foraged, fished, hunted and found medicines for millennia.

One man, who claims his head was forced under water while his hands were cuffed and his back whipped repeatedly with a belt, said: ‘Some guards are bad people and their activities should be stopped. What they are doing is cruel and inhumane.’

On Saturday, African Parks said it has a ‘zero-tolerance’ policy for any form of abuse and is ‘committed to upholding the rights of local and indigenous people’.

It said: ‘Allegations of misconduct are thoroughly investigated and acted on, and all of our parks are managed with a central philosophy of awareness, sensitivity and commitment to upholding the rights of local people.

‘We are aware of the serious allegations regarding human rights abuses by eco-guards against local people living adjacent to Odzala-Kokoua National Park in the Republic of Congo, which have recently received media attention. 

‘We became aware of these allegations last year via a Board Member who received a letter from Survival International.

‘We immediately launched an investigation through an external law firm based on the information we had available, while also urging Survival International to provide any and all facts they had. It’s unfortunate that they have chosen not to cooperate, despite repeated requests, and we continue to ask for their assistance.

‘This is an active, ongoing investigation that is our highest priority as an organisation, and we encourage anyone with knowledge of any abuses to report them to us or to the Congolese law enforcement authorities which will assist with the investigation and ensure that the perpetrators of any abuses are brought to justice.’

The charity also accused Survival International of refusing to co-operate with its inquiries. 

Survival International has since posted a rebuttal on its website, saying it told African Parks in 2013 and 2014, before publishing a report on the allegations in 2017.

It said: ‘African Parks admitted to Survival as long ago as 2014 that they knew about abuse, and have even admitted to knowing details of specific cases we have raised. 

‘They have immense resources to find out what they need to know – and the responsibility to do so, as managers of the park and employer of the rangers. 

‘They already know enough, and have known it for long enough, to make clear that these are not isolated incidents, but a systemic problem for which they bear responsibility.’

During a foraging and hunting trip one morning, four friends agreed to split up.

Two of them headed into the rainforest to search for food, while the others stayed at their camp.

But soon after leaving, the hunters heard a gunshot and rushed back to find their friends in handcuffs and surrounded by six African Parks guards.

All four were then chained together and left there all day, while they watched the guards devour the honey they had collected. They were occasionally beaten or lashed with belts.

‘We spent the night like that,’ said Bernard Mingo. ‘Then, at about 5am, we were told it was time for our ‘baptism’.’ The captives were taken to a river and their heads pushed into water as the armed guards whipped them with belts. ‘It seemed to last a long time,’ said Bernard. ‘I was hit on the ear and could not hear from it for about four days.’

Fellow victim Victor Mayanga said: ‘The pain lasted for many days. It felt like we were being treated like thieves in our own forest.’

Bernard said: ‘African Parks can be so cruel to the Baka. Why should our people be prevented from accessing the forest? It is the reason for our life. Going into the forest now feels impossible after what happened.’
